Lazare, who was believed to be world's oldest dog, dies at 30
Thirty-year-old Lazare, who was believed to be the world's oldest dog, died in southeastern France on May 14, just weeks after the death of its owner. Lazare was taken to an animal shelter in April after its owner's death and was adopted by a single mother. She said the Papillon breed dog stayed lively and affectionate until the end.
